Myanmar coup leader Min Aung Hlaing named president

What happened: General Min Aung Hlaing, who led the 2021 military coup in Myanmar, has been appointed president by the country's newly-elected parliament.

Why it matters:

  • This solidifies military control over Myanmar's government following the coup.
  • It impacts the ongoing civil conflict and the lives of Myanmar's citizens.

MNN Take: The appointment formalises the military's grip on power amid continued unrest and international concern over Myanmar's political future.
